# Build Definitions Replace Branch-Owned Schedules
**Status:**
- proposed: 2026-08-28
- accepted: 2026-08-28
- rejected: -
- superseded: -
**Decision [accepted]:** A top-level `builds` section defines named builds (jobs) with `onPush`/`atTimes` triggers and a branch selector — the branch-owned `autoBuild` schedule and the v0.9.13 per-slot `buildCommand`/`name` syntax are replaced by it.
`branches` stays what it is: per-branch build settings that every build inherits.
## Context and Problem Statement
Werkator's configuration is branch-centric: `branches.<name>` holds the build settings, and the nightly schedule (`autoBuild`) hangs off the branch.
v0.9.13 added a per-slot `buildCommand` and `name` to `autoBuild.times[]`, so a nightly slot could run a fuller check recorded in its own result pool.
That worked, but it is a job concept hidden inside a schedule entry: the slot carries a command, an identity, and (implicitly) a branch — everything a job has, in the wrong place.
Requirements that the branch-centric schema cannot express cleanly:
- Several builds of the same branch with different commands (quick check on push, full PIT test nightly).
- One scheduled build over a *set* of branches, e.g. "run `piTestFull` nightly for every branch that had commits in the last 24 hours" — a schedule owned by a branch cannot select branches.
- A name for such a build that is not welded to a single schedule slot.
### Technical Background
Since v0.9.13 the result model already carries a pool identity per build (`BuildResult.name`), with name-keyed history, retention, branches-view rows, and permanent latest-green links, while everything git-side (origin lookups, pruning, worktrees, Gitea) stays keyed by the real branch.
So the persistence and UI side is prepared; what is missing is a first-class job in the configuration and the watcher.
## Considered Options
* Keep extending the branch-owned `autoBuild` (status quo of v0.9.13)
* Top-level `builds` section with named build definitions (jobs)
* Both concepts permanently in parallel
### Keep Extending `autoBuild`
Every new need (per-slot command, per-slot name, branch selectors) grows another attribute inside `autoBuild.times[]`.
#### Advantages
- No schema change, no migration.
#### Disadvantages
- The slot *is* a job in disguise; each extension makes the disguise worse.
- A schedule owned by one branch can never select other branches (`activeWithin` is inexpressible).
- Two `buildCommand` keys at different nesting levels with override semantics (the complaint that triggered v0.9.13's rework already).
### Top-Level `builds` Section (chosen)
```yaml
branches: # unchanged: per-branch build settings, worktree-overridable
default:
cleanCommand: rm -rf build
buildCommand: ./gradlew --console=plain --no-daemon prQuickCheck
builds:
# implicit when omitted or not overridden — exactly the pre-builds behavior:
# default:
# onPush: true
pitest:
atTimes: ["01:00"] # UTC HH:MM, plain strings only
activeWithin: 24h # only branches with commits in the last 24h
# branches: ["master"] # alternative/additional explicit selector
buildCommand: ./gradlew -PfullPitTest --console=plain --no-daemon piTestFull
```
A build definition has:
- **Triggers**: `onPush: true|false` (default `false`; the implicit `default` build has `true`) and `atTimes: [HH:MM, …]` (default empty). A build may have both.
- **Branch selector**: `branches: [names]` (default: all origin branches) and `activeWithin: <duration>` (default: unset = no age filter; a branch qualifies while its origin head commit is younger than the duration). Both combine as an intersection.
- **Build-setting overrides**: `buildCommand`, `cleanCommand`, `artifactDirs`, `stdoutLog`/`stderrLog`, and the docker image keys (`image`, `dockerfile`, `context`, `env`) — anything unset falls back to the merged branch settings.
Semantics:
- **Merge order** for the effective settings of one build on one branch: config defaults → `branches.default``branches.<branch>` → the worktree's committed `.werkator.yml` (build keys, pinned keys stripped) → `builds.<name>` overrides. The build definition wins last because it is the job; it comes from the repo install/project config (server-side), never from the worktree.
- **Pool identity**: the `default` build records under the branch name (URLs, rows, retention as before); every other build records under `<branch>@<build>` (URL-sanitized, e.g. `/branches/master_pitest/…`). Each pool keeps its own retention count, latest status, and permanent latest-green link.
- **Persistence**: the result stores the build's name (`build`, default `default`) next to the branch; the derived pool name keeps keying grouping and display. The v0.9.13 `buildCommandOverride` field is dropped: restart, retry, and startup recovery re-resolve the command from the *current* config by (branch, build) — a job definition in config is the source of truth, so a re-run of an old result uses the job's current command.
- **Triggers in the watcher**: `onPush` uses the existing change detection per pool ("already built" per pool and commit); `atTimes` fires once per day per slot per pool (state file keyed by pool, date, time). The `branches.<name>.requirePullRequest` gate stays a branch property and gates all watcher-triggered builds of that branch, as today.
- **Execution invariants unchanged**: every build of a branch runs in that branch's worktree, at most one build per branch at a time, `executor.maxConcurrent` across branches, Gitea commit status per commit in the shared status context (last build of a commit wins).
Compatibility and migration:
- No `builds` section, or no `default` entry: the implicit `default` build (`onPush: true`, all branches) preserves today's behavior exactly. Defining other builds does not disable it; `builds.default.onPush: false` does.
- `branches.<name>.autoBuild` (`enabled` + plain `times`) keeps working for compatibility, internally mapped to a scheduled build of the branch's own pool, with a deprecation warning in the log; removal is not scheduled.
- The v0.9.13 per-slot `buildCommand` and `name` are **removed** (not deprecated): released one day ago, configured nowhere.
#### Advantages
- Jobs are first-class: name, command, schedule, and branch selection in one place, no nesting tricks.
- Expresses the previously impossible selector cases (`activeWithin`, explicit branch lists) naturally.
- Reuses the v0.9.13 pool plumbing (result `name`, retention, rows, permalinks) almost unchanged.
- The trigger keys read as English: `onPush`, `atTimes`.
#### Disadvantages
- The biggest config-schema change since the rewrite: watcher enqueue logic, config layering, docs, `init` templates, and tests are all touched.
- Two sections (`branches`, `builds`) must be explained: settings per branch vs. jobs over branches.
- Re-runs follow the current job definition instead of the recorded command — a deliberate semantic change against v0.9.13.
### Both Concepts Permanently
Keep `autoBuild` (including the v0.9.13 slot syntax) forever next to `builds`.
#### Advantages
- Nothing ever breaks.
#### Disadvantages
- Two ways to express the same job, forever; every future feature must be specified against both.
## Decision Outcome
Top-level `builds` with `onPush`/`atTimes`, as specified above.
`branches.*.autoBuild` stays as a deprecated, mapped alias; the v0.9.13 slot extras are reverted.
Follow-up (2026-08-28): mixing the execution key `maxConcurrent` into the `builds` section as a reserved key proved confusing — it is not a build definition.
The concurrency limit moved to `executor.maxConcurrent` (a new section for execution settings), without a compatibility alias, so the `builds` section holds build definitions only.
Follow-up (2026-08-29): pinning the whole `builds` section against the branch layer was wrong and is reverted.
A branch's committed `.werkator.yml` describes that branch's CI, and a new `builds` configuration can only be tried out by committing it on a branch — pinned, it was neither effective at build time nor visible to the watcher, so the job silently did not exist.
The branch layer now carries `builds` too: the watcher reads each origin branch's committed config (`git show`, cached by head commit) to decide which of *that branch's* builds are due, and a branch's definitions are evaluated for that branch alone, so they can never trigger builds of another branch.
The pinned set is reduced to what does not describe this branch's build: secrets (`git`), the host/repository sections (`server`, `gitea`, `executor`, `watcher`), the sandbox policy (`docker.enabled`/`docker.network`), and the trust gate (`requirePullRequest`).
Letting a branch set its own `buildCommand` through a definition grants no new power — `branches.*.buildCommand` always allowed exactly that — whereas the sandbox and the gate decide whether untrusted branch code runs on the host at all, and therefore stay server-side.
